Join Lisa Daniel on Word for Word. Lisa’s guest this week is Grace Lee. Grace was born in the UK and emigrated to Australia in 1990. With a career that has spanned academia and the IT industry as a project manager, Grace is now a psychotherapist and counsellor who has extensive experience working with trans, gender diverse and non-binary people. With her second wife Sheila, Grace co-founded Ovarian Cancer Australia and was Chair of Board of Directors for the first 10 years and remained on the Board for a further 7 years. She is still involved, but also now works for Thorne Harbour and Switchboard Victoria – which is a community based not-for-profit organisation which supports the LGBTIQA+ communities and their allies, friends, support workers and families.

Word for Word is hosted by Lisa Daniel on JOY 94.9, and produced by Ellen Spalding and this podcast originally aired on June 12th, 2021
